Re Tyco split and benefits to management.

Tyco management is very well compensated in stock and options such that they have a great interest in increasing shareholder value. Although I am unaware of any additional benefits the two main people (CEO Dennis Kozlowski and CFO Mark Swartz) stand to receive shares in the spin-off companies. Also, I am not sure the term golden parachute applies since they have both committed to staying on to manage the main 'stub' after the break-up.

FWIW I agree with your recommendations for increased disclosure of insider activities. I heard talk about the SEC decreasing the amount of time for reporting insider trades (and that is a good step) but the other activities you mentioned, while not damning evidence of illegal activities, would still be very good to know.
